    Next-Gen Disinfectants: Why Their Real-World Efficacy Matters Now

    Healthcare worker using next-gen disinfectants in a hospital room

    Understanding the Evolving Landscape of Disinfectants

    As the healthcare industry grapples with the complexities of infection control, the next generation of disinfectants is stepping into the spotlight. With real-world efficacy often overshadowed by laboratory results, the spotlight is increasingly on how these products perform in the environments they are meant to protect—hospitals, clinics, and beyond.

    The Importance of Environmental Impact

    Recent discussions at the 2025 ISSA Clean Advocacy Summit have highlighted the need for reform in the EPA's approach to disinfectant registration. Given that sanitizers and disinfectants are classified as pesticides under federal law, understanding their impact on our environment and health is crucial. Attendees were reminded of the critical nature of ensuring that disinfectants not only match laboratory standards but also prove effective in a genuine clinical setting.

    Key Findings on Efficacy

    A comprehensive 2021 review published in the International Journal of Environmental Research and Public Health examined 181 studies focusing on the real-world effectiveness of various disinfectants. Surprisingly, it found that many commonly used products are not proving effective against crucial pathogens, especially when organic matter or biofilms are present. This gap between lab-based efficacy and practical, on-the-ground performance raises serious concerns about current cleaning protocols in healthcare settings.

    Counterarguments and the Need for Improvement

    While many in the industry rely on the existing standards set by the EPA, the lack of clinical data required for disinfectant approval stands in stark contrast to food industry regulations that demand thorough evidence of product efficacy. This disparity emphasizes the need for transparency and better testing methods that reflect real-use conditions, such as incorporating wiping actions in their testing. A disinfectant that performs well in theory may not deliver the same results in practice.

    The Real-World Application Matters

    As health technicians strive to maintain sterile environments, they often have to make compromises due to the realities of their schedules and workloads. The ten minutes of contact time required for some disinfectants to work effectively is often unrealistic in fast-paced settings like trauma rooms, where quick and thorough disinfection is paramount. The notion that a product tested without wiping action can still be labeled as effective in real-world hospital conditions needs examination and improvement.

    Future Perspectives on Disinfectant Usage

    Moving forward, it’s crucial for both disinfectant manufacturers and regulatory bodies to engage more closely with healthcare professionals to establish guidelines that reflect the true nature of disinfectant use in varied environments. The ongoing evolution of cleaning protocols will likely involve greater emphasis on sustainable materials and methods that not only ensure safety but also support overall health and wellness.

    As we push for progress, reforming how disinfectants are regulated and understood can lead to not only improved patient outcomes but also a healthier environment for all. Public health and safety depend on our ability to adapt and innovate effectively, embracing the full potential of next-gen disinfectants.

    EPA's New Approach to Reduce Animal Testing by 2035: Key Insights

    Update New Era for Animal Welfare: EPA Takes Big Steps In a pivotal move, the U.S. Environmental Protection Agency (EPA) has announced significant efforts to reduce animal testing, aiming for a future where non-animal methods could completely replace the testing of products on vertebrate animals by 2035. This announcement aligns with the EPA’s New Approach Methods (NAMs) Work Plan, which prioritizes human and environmental health while seeking to minimize the suffering of countless animals used in testing. Why It Matters: Emotional Impact & Ethical Responsibilities The emotional weight of animal testing is substantial, as many people are deeply affected by the knowledge that innocent creatures like dogs, rabbits, and mice endure painful tests, often leading to death. The new EPA framework seeks to alleviate these concerns by transitioning to methods that are not only more humane but also scientifically advanced. The updated NAMs Work Plan, first introduced in 2020 and revised in 2021, emphasizes the importance of developing alternative methodologies to evaluate the safety of chemicals without the need for animal testing. Understanding the New Approach Methods: A Leap Towards Compassion The implementation of NAMs is crucial for altering the landscape of chemical testing. With goals such as assessing regulatory flexibility and establishing scientific confidence in NAMs, the EPA is taking a proactive stance. Visibly, these methods are expected to make testing faster and cheaper while ensuring safety continues to be a top priority. A noteworthy aspect is the emphasis on engaging stakeholders, which includes open communication for feedback, highlighting a commitment to transparency and collective responsibility in the initiative. Parallel Efforts Across Agencies Indicate a Shift The push from the EPA is not happening in isolation. Similar commitments from the U.S. Food and Drug Administration (FDA) and the National Institutes of Health (NIH) indicate a broader governmental trend towards reducing reliance on animal testing across multiple sectors. The interconnected nature of these efforts points towards an era where compassion for animal welfare aligns with scientific advancement. Future Predictions: What Lies Ahead? As we look ahead, the potential for non-animal testing methods to become the standard is promising. However, advocacy groups continue to urge the EPA to act swiftly in eliminating outdated tests, such as the controversial 90-day pesticide test involving dogs. The scientific community is increasingly revealing the ineffectiveness of these tests in predicting human safety, urging a need for immediate reform. With dedicated collaboration, the EPA and its partners can establish a future where animal testing is a relic of the past.     Surging Lawsuits Against HVAC Contractors: What You Need to Know

    Update Lawsuits Against HVAC Contractors on the Rise: A Growing Trend The landscape of the HVAC (Heating, Ventilation, and Air Conditioning) contractor market is changing dramatically, with a visible uptick in lawsuits against these professionals. As residential and commercial HVAC systems become more technologically advanced, so too do the expectations from clients. Unfortunately, this evolution has also bred a surge in legal disputes. Understanding the Legal Context: What’s Causing This Increase? According to recent industry reports, claims against HVAC contractors are increasingly stemming from failures in system performance, installation defects, and unmet energy efficiency standards. Customers expect not only basic functionality but also compliance with higher energy efficiency regulations and environmentally friendly practices. When these expectations are not met, disgruntled clients are resorting to legal action. The Consequences of Non-compliance: Why It Matters The legal ramifications for HVAC contractors can be severe. Lawsuits often lead to hefty fines, increased insurance premiums, and even the potential loss of licenses. Furthermore, contractors may be subject to public scrutiny, which can significantly impact their business operations and reputation. As consumers become more environmentally conscious, compliance with regulations becomes more critical, and the stakes for non-compliance are rising. Future Trends: A More Litigious Environment The trend of litigation against HVAC contractors is expected to continue. With greater public awareness of environmental issues, the demand for sustainable practices is only expected to increase. Contractors who fail to adapt to these demands may find themselves in legal hot water. Furthermore, the implementation of more stringent regulations in the HVAC industry suggests that contractors must not only adhere to current standards but also anticipate future legal requirements. Surprising Insights: Voices from the Industry Experts in the HVAC field suggest that many lawsuits arise not only from genuine failures in service but also from a lack of communication between contractors and clients. Ensuring clear communication of expectations and outlining service scopes can mitigate risks. Additionally, fostering client education on new technology and installations helps manage expectations and reduce misunderstandings. Practical Steps for All Stakeholders For homeowners, understanding your HVAC system and its maintenance needs is crucial. Regular check-ups and ensuring adherence to energy efficiency standards can prevent potential legal disputes. For contractors, improving transparency about services offered, following up with clients post-installation, and staying updated with industry regulations can foster trust and reduce the likelihood of litigation. Conclusion: A Call for Proactive Measures As the HVAC industry navigates these turbulent waters, it is essential for all stakeholders to take proactive measures to foster transparency and accountability. By embracing both communication and compliance, HVAC contractors can not only safeguard their businesses but also enhance customer satisfaction.

    What Healthcare Facilities Can Learn from a $49 Million Window Failure

    Update Lessons from a Costly Window Failure in Healthcare The recent $49.4 million arbitration victory for the University of Iowa’s Stead Family Children’s Hospital showcases a significant lesson for healthcare facilities: the importance of maintaining and properly assessing window systems. Opened in 2017, the hospital faced unexpected challenges when defects such as cracking and delamination prompted legal action against the contractors responsible for the installation. This case emphasizes how even newly constructed healthcare buildings can suffer from critical design flaws. While the initial project cost was about $270.8 million, the budget has since swelled to over $400 million due to the unforeseen window project expenses. Understanding the Safety Risks of Faulty Windows Healthcare facilities deal with numerous complexities, and building envelope failures represent significant safety hazards. Issues like inadequate emergency exits, shattering glass, and thermal exposure can have devastating effects. Following the University of Iowa’s experience, healthcare managers need to prioritize window maintenance to safeguard patients and staff alike. For example, insufficient emergency egress can halt evacuation during crises, leading to severe consequences. Additionally, inadequate window maintenance can expose individuals to harmful UV radiation, potentially leading to health complications over time. Therefore, regular monitoring of window integrity is critical for any healthcare structure. Proactive Maintenance: A Key to Prevention Emerging from this incident, healthcare managers must focus on adopting a routine maintenance strategy. A systematic cleaning regime is essential; healthcare facilities should opt to clean windows monthly using safe techniques to prevent dirt and grime accumulation. This simple practice not only enhances the overall appeal of the premises but also prolongs window lifespan. Moreover, conducting quarterly or monthly inspections can reveal emerging issues such as frame warping, seal gaps, or glass cracks, which can be addressed before escalating to more significant problems. Early detection can save time, resources, and, ultimately, substantial financial costs. Engaging Professionals for Complex Repairs While minor repairs might be manageable in-house, complex damage typically requires specialized expertise. Engaging window specialists can ensure that repairs are carried out competently, safeguarding the facility’s integrity and, importantly, patient safety. By remaining vigilant and embracing proactive window maintenance protocols, healthcare facilities stand to mitigate the risks commonly associated with building defects. The lessons learned from the window failure at the University of Iowa serve as a valuable guide for other institutions to avoid similar pitfalls.
